POLICE CHIEF REPORT: Chief Clint McQueen
- There were 996 calls for service in September, which led to 102 incident reports, 19 arrests, 13 tickets, 64 warnings and 11 impounds.
- Chief McQueen requests that the Board appoint Josh Lynch, a full time Police Officer for the City with an official hire date of October 7, 2022. Linda Messmer made a motion to appoint Josh Lynch as a full time Police Officer for the City, seconded by Ruthann Jeffries. The motion passed 3-0.

NEW BUSINESS:
- Auctioneer Contract for Sale of City Properties – Ruthann Jeffries made a motion to approve the Real Estate Auction Contract between the City of Brazil and Zack Wise for an auction on October 5th at 6 p.m. at City Hall, seconded by Linda Messmer. The motion passed 3-0.
- Recodification Agreement – Ruthann Jeffries made a motion to approve the Recodification Agreement between the City of Brazil and American Legal Publishing Corporation for a base price of $16,795 for services involved in codifying the City of Brazil Ordinances, seconded by Linda Messmer. The motion passed 3-0.
- GAI Contract for updating Asset Management Plan for 2023 – Linda Messmer made a motion to pay GAI Consultants a sum of $10,000 to provide the Brazil 2022 Asset Management Plan Update to apply for 2023 Community Crossings funds, seconded by Ruthann Jeffries. The motion passed 3-0.
- 2023 Salary Amendment – Firefighters’ Contract – Linda Messmer made a motion to approve the Salary Amendment to the Firefighters’ Contract which will set the salaries for 2023 and which reduces the tiers from 5 to 3, seconded by Ruthann Jeffries. The motion passed 3-0.
